What is the difference between CR's theme park view and Magic Kingdom view.

I am not looking to see the MK's parking lot out of my window. LOL.
 
They are both the same view, however on the WDW website it's called the Theme Park View and people on here like to use the term Magic Kingdom View.
 
There seems to be 2 different categories and pricing. 200.00 difference per day rate, for the 2.
 

Well the only other rooms in the Tower is the Bay Lake View, so that is obviously the other category your seeing. Also on the WDW website the Bay Lake View is listed as the Standard Tower room.
 
What you are most likely seeing is Concierge rooms, there may be varying definition of the same view, but rooms on the Atrium/Tower Club levels offer additional service and amenities included in the rate increase.

One thing to know is the Atrium Club - Theme Park View (Magic Kingdom View) is $40.00 more per night then the Atrium Club - Standard View. (Bay Lake View) Also your room will be located on the 12th floor, so you don't need to request a specific floor.
